Today's Bettingzone Market News: 0845: Danyl Johnson has drifted to 9/2 to win the X Factor after he was surprisingly left at the mercy of the judges - and eventually the public vote - after being left in the bottom two on Sunday night. No winner has ever finished in the bottom two before going on to win the show, so it is somewhat surprising he is still so prominent in the market. New favourite is Joe McElderry, 7/2 generally and 11/4 with Sky Bet. Olly Murs continues to gain popularity and he is now into 9/2 with a host of layers while Welsh singer Lucie Jones has been cut to 5/1 from 8s. Stacey Soloman remains an 11/2 chance while Jamie Archer is still 8/1 after the weekend. Lloyd, Rachel and John And Edward are the outsiders at 33/1 and upwards and the three acts are battling for favouritism in the next elimination market. Rachel is favourite to go next at 6/4, John And Edward are 15/8 and Lloyd is 3/1. Danyl is a 16/1 chance to go next - he was 150/1 to be eliminated before he found himself in the bottom two at the weekend.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
